Few pests cause as much structural damage and danger as termites. They feed on wood and cellulose materials, slowly but surely damaging the core of your home’s structure, and that’s what makes them such a nightmare for homeowners. When termites settle close to your structure, your entire property is at risk. That’s a situation no homeowner should ignore.

It’s common knowledge that sleeping away from home can raise the risk of bed bugs. While they don’t carry diseases, bed bugs are still some of the most frustrating insects to deal with. These insects feed on blood, leaving red, itchy welts on your skin. In severe cases, the bites can become painful and cause ongoing discomfort. In most cases, the Brown Recluse you’ll find in Juneau, WI isn’t very large. Typically, the brown recluse measures between 0.5 to 1 inch in size. It can be identified by its distinct brown color and the black line running down its back. Many describe that this stripe resembles the shape of a fiddle, which is why the brown recluse is often called the violin spider.
